CPR is a subject to spoiling skill

The most significant barrier to effective CPR is not strength, it is rhythm and self-confidence. The appropriate compression rate has to do with 100 to 120 per minute, at a depth of a minimum of 5 centimeters for adults, permitting complete upper body recoil. That mix really feels counterintuitive the very first time you do it. People often tend to go as well fast and also superficial. A metronome, a track in your head, and comments manikins make a distinction, yet nothing replaces repetition.

AEDs fret people for the wrong reasons. You will not stun someone that doesn't require it. The tool analyses the heart rhythm and just delivers a shock if it identifies a shockable rhythm. Your task is to transform it on, use pads to bare skin in the suggested positions, and follow the motivates. Pad positioning matters. On kids, one pad goes on the breast and the various other on the back if there is insufficient area side by side.

The makeup of an excellent response

Emergencies seldom announce themselves. A spectator will certainly claim, "He just went down," and your brain will certainly race. Educating offers you a script:

    Safety, action, air passage, breathing, and call for aid. These actions are straightforward to claim and difficult to implement without technique. You check for threats, faucet and speak with the individual, tilt the head and raise the chin to open the respiratory tract if required, and look for regular breathing. Agonal gasps are not normal breathing. If in doubt, start compressions and call Three-way Zero.

That brief list saves lives due to the fact that it stops dithering. You do not need to be excellent, you need to be decisive and regular. A team approach works finest in work environments: a single person on compressions, one on the AED, one on the telephone call, and one managing the scene. In the house, you are often alone for the initial min. Begin, then shout for help.

Special considerations for children and older adults

Children are durable, but their air passages are small. Choking risk heights in young children, after that declines. In a Miranda first aid course with kid components, I stress prevention: cut grapes lengthwise, stay clear of tough candies for young children, and never ever allow a kid run while eating. When choking does happen, the technique shifts with age. For infants, you make use of 5 back blows in between the shoulder blades with the child face down along your lower arm, sustained at the jaw, then five breast drives with 2 fingers if required. For older youngsters, back blows and abdominal drives appear like adult care with proportional force.

Older adults present in a different way. A subtle face droop at morning meal might be the only visible sign of stroke. Weak point on one side, slurred speech, or confusion advantages a prompt contact us to Three-way Zero. Time is brain cells. Lots of households try to "wait and see." I have never had a client wish we waited much longer. I have had several families say they desire they had called sooner.

Common blunders and exactly how to stay clear of them

Experience reveals the very same errors over and over. People tilt the head also much back on infants. They quit compressions while searching for the AED rather than entrusting. They remove an impaled things as opposed to stabilising it in position. They apply ice to a burn, worsening tissue damage, as opposed to utilizing great running water. They let a concussed young adult chat them right into returning to play. These are preventable with training that drills the principles and informs you when the urge to act disputes with best practice.

image

Another regular error is the idea that something is better than nothing, which can result in improvisations that create injury. For instance, utilizing a belt as a tourniquet without proper technique can aggravate blood loss and crush cells. Contemporary first aid programs show direct pressure initially, after that advanced strategies in details contexts. The appropriate method is straightforward, tranquil, and well practiced.
